Technical Field

The invention relates to the technical field of solar power generation, in particular to a performance assessment test method for a concentrating solar power station.

Background

A light-gathering solar power station, which is also called as a photo-thermal power station and a CSP power station for short, is a power generation mode that an optical device is used for gathering solar radiation energy, the solar radiation energy is projected to a heat collection pipeline and a working medium in a heating pipe, heat is transferred by the working medium to heat circulating water to generate steam for pushing a steam turbine, and the steam turbine drives a generator to generate power.

The current light-concentrating solar power station is divided into a solar light-concentrating heat collecting system, an energy storage system and a steam power generation system, and a complete working day running state of the solar light-concentrating heat collecting system is that when the sun rises to reach the light-concentrating condition, the light-concentrating heat collecting system converts solar radiation energy into heat energy, the heat energy is collected and transmitted to the steam power generation system through the energy storage system to generate power, the light-concentrating heat collecting system stops working along with the falling of the sun, the energy storage system starts reverse running, the heat stored in the daytime is transmitted to the power generation system to continue generating power until the sun rises again, and therefore 24-hour uninterrupted power generation.

When any power station is put into production, party B and party A agree on a performance guarantee value as a basis for evaluating the performance level of the power station, and in order to verify whether the real performance of the power station after the production reaches the guarantee value, a performance assessment test is usually carried out on the power station. Before the concentrating solar power station is put into production, the performance guarantee values agreed by the party A and the party B are generally the standard annual energy production sigma P and the equipment investment rate a of the power station.

As a conventional coal-fired power station or a combined cycle power station is developed, the performance assessment test execution method of the conventional coal-fired power station or the combined cycle power station has authoritative performance assessment test standards which can be referred to, such as American ASME standards, Chinese GB and other performance test standards, and the like, and the standards specify a test method and a calculation method of a corresponding power plant performance assessment test in detail, so that the conventional power station performance assessment test is generally executed without problems. However, because the concentrating solar power station is a new thing in the field of power generation, the production performance assessment test of the concentrating solar power station has no related test standard to refer to internationally and domestically, and because of the technical particularity of photo-thermal power generation, according to the prediction of internationally experts, the performance assessment test standard of the concentrating solar power station is difficult to release in a long time in the future, so that the performance assessment test of the concentrating solar power station is executed without a authoritative performance test standard as a basis, and has great uncertainty, and a universal test method is not basically formed.

Detailed Description

A performance assessment test method for a concentrating solar power station defines the working state of concentrating solar power generation in advance, the concentrating solar power station operates for one assessment year, and only the following four working states exist and are defined as follows:

a. designing a working day running state, and assuming that the number of days of the working day is S1; the concentrating solar power station is in a state of running in a working day with design environmental parameters and a designed reflectivity of a concentrating system;

b. the operation state of the non-design working day is assumed to be S2; the concentrating solar power station is in a state of running in a working day deviating from design environment parameters but the concentrating system reaches the designed reflectivity;

c. the light gathering performance deviates from the running state, and the number of days of the running working day is assumed to be S3; the performance of a solar reflector directly influences the light condensation efficiency, the light condensation system of a light condensation type solar power station which is just put into operation is clean, namely the solar reflector is clean, the light condensation system operates under the design efficiency, the reflectivity of the light condensation system is gradually reduced due to the dirt of the surface of the reflector after the light condensation system operates for a period of time, the light condensation performance is gradually reduced, when the power generation efficiency is seriously influenced, the reflector needs to be cleaned, after the cleaning of all mirror fields is finished, the light condensation system returns to the design efficiency, and the process is repeated;

d. the outage state, assuming the number of days of the outage day is S4; a state in which the solar power generation is not suitable for weather reasons or the power generation is not possible due to equipment reasons, resulting in the outage of the power station;

as can be seen from the above definition, the concentrating solar power station operates only in the above four states every day, and therefore the annual power generation amount Σ P of the concentrating solar power station can be calculated by the following equation:

∑P=∑PS1+S2+S3+∑PS4 (1)

according to this formula, since ∑ PS40, so only ∑ P is neededS1+S2+S3The corresponding guarantee value is reached;

according to the working state of the concentrating solar power station, the performance assessment test working conditions are set as follows:

A. working condition 1: selecting a working day on which the mirror surface is completely cleaned and the solar radiation amount is the annual average DNI value to perform a TEST, wherein the TEST time is one working day, and additionally arranging a special high-precision TEST instrument to TEST related physical quantity, wherein the TEST number is TEST 01;

B. working condition 2: selecting a working day on which a mirror surface is about to start to be cleaned in the next period, namely the mirror field efficiency is the lowest, the solar radiation amount is the annual average DNI value, carrying out a TEST, the TEST time is one working day, and a high-precision TEST special instrument is additionally arranged to TEST related physical quantities, wherein the TEST number is TEST 02;

C. working condition 3: selecting a working day on which a mirror surface is cleaned by half and the solar radiation amount is the annual average DNI value to perform a TEST, wherein the TEST time is one working day, and a special high-precision TEST instrument is additionally arranged to TEST related physical quantity, and the TEST number is TEST 03;

D. working condition 4: selecting a working day on which the mirror surface is completely cleaned and the solar radiation DNI is 15% higher than the annual average value to perform a TEST, testing for one working day, and additionally installing a high-precision TEST special instrument to TEST related physical quantity, wherein the TEST number is TEST 04;

E. working condition 5: selecting a working day on which the mirror surface is completely cleaned and the solar radiation DNI is lower than the annual average value by 15 percent to perform a TEST, testing for one working day, and additionally installing a special high-precision TEST instrument to TEST related physical quantity, wherein the TEST number is TEST 05;

F. at other times of the assessment year, a running low-precision instrument is adopted to continuously test related physical quantities, data are recorded by taking each day as a unit, the number is TESTi, and the number is counted as S;

I. according to the TEST results of TEST01, TEST02 and TEST03, an influence function mu (G) of the change of the mirror field efficiency on the power generation amount can be obtained through fitting;

II. According to the TEST results of TEST01, TEST04 and TEST05, an influence function mu (DNI) of DNI change of solar radiation on the power generation amount can be obtained through fitting;

and III, correcting the generated energy of the unit on any day to the generated energy of the unit under the design environmental condition according to the known functional relation in definition 1:

Pi design=Pi*μ(DNI)*μ(G)*μ(T)*μ(AP)*μ(H)*μ(v) (2)

If the efficiency, the equipment reliability and the annual weather index of the assessment of the power station reach the design values, theoretically:

∑P≤∑S1+S2+S3 i=1Pi design≤∑S1+S2+S3 i=1Pi*μ(DNI)*μ(G)*μ(T)*μ(AP)*μ(H)*μ(v) (3)

IV, substituting the test data in the TESTi of each day into a formula 2 and a formula 3 to judge the sigma PTest ofWhether a performance guarantee value sigma P is reached;

v, equipment input rate aTest of(1-S/365 24) 100%, then a can be judgedTest ofWhether the performance guarantee value a is reached.
